This is a hybrid role reporting directly to the Indirect Tax Manager. The Senior Tax Accountant is responsible for ensuring the business is compliant with applicable tax laws. This includes monitoring and analyzing the external environment for state and federal tax legislation and ensuring its accurate application throughout the business. This role maintains up-to date tax information and ensures employees are educated and informed on tax related matters as it applies to the business. Hybrid position based in
Rochester Office Major Responsibilities:
Compute, file, and pay the State Sales and Use Tax, the multiple State motor vehicle, special fuel, and petroleum taxes, and Federal Excise tax; and maintain detailed workpapers supporting the returns. Prepare Informational returns such as Inventory by Retail service stations, Resellers/ Retailers Petroleum product sales, and Prime Supplier Sales. Follow up with government agencies regarding status of filings and tax refunds. Monitor the external environment for state and federal tax legislation and applicable tax changes. Research and apply tax legislation and changes to internal processes, filings and related analytics to ensure accuracy. Effectively communicate legislation and changes to appropriate parties and provide ongoing support to the business. Prepare accounting schedules and analyze general ledger balances to ensure tax assets and liabilities are accurately stated. Reconcile tax accounts, investigate discrepancies and make recommendations for account resolution. Prepare journal entries, as necessary. Maintain tax systems jurisdictions and jurisdictional rates based on current law. Maintain contact information for government agencies. Respond in a timely manner to internal and external tax inquiries, including corporate compliance review, financial statement audit, and government agency audits.
